(No signoff.) 09:16:02 Today's Health: Women's Health Magazine's Dr. Keri Peterson Discusses How To Avoid Getting A Medical Misdiagnosis GFX HEADER: "What To Do Before You See The Doctor" GFX SUPERS: "Check out the practice in advance, Ask to see a physician assistant or nurse practitioner, Keep a copy of your records to know your medical history, Research your symptoms and make a list" GFX HEADER: "What To Do During A Doctor's Visit" GFX SUPERS: "Be forthcoming and ask questions, Get a translation, Take notes" GFX HEADER: "What To Do After You See The Doctor" GFX SUPERS: "Follow up, Double check your diagnosis, Get a second opinion" "Women's Health" Magazine seen. In live in-studio interview "Women's Health" Magazine's Contributor Dr. Keri Peterson says there are many factors leading to a medical misdiagnosis but the most common is a lack of continuity in care, notes most women in their 20's & 30's are most in danger of a misdiagnosis, and explains the "What To Do Before You See The Doctor," "What To Do During A Doctor's Visit," and "What To Do After You See The Doctor" supers. 09:24:25 NBC Will Broadcast Macys' 4th Of July Fireworks Sunday Night At 9 EXT NIGHT MS: Various shots of fireworks exploding in the night sky.
